Seven days and seven nights—
bare footed, I walked on sands and gravels
and reached the bank of the river;
I had to swim to cross it.
Security was flawless in the palace.
The guards said: this is that dwelling place
that was promised to you—this is called heaven.
But the place was packed;
It was dawn.The leader of the guards
looked into my wistful eyes and said-
wait for a few more days,
rest up a little somewhere else-
verification is going on.
I came back and lied down under a tree nearby
In disillusion, I found myself in bed;
as ordinary as it has been and I noticed
it was losing its warmth.
